Some time ago, I offered up the idea of the money-free weekend: For the last few months, my wife and I have been doing something every other weekend or so that we call a “money-free” weekend, in an effort to live more frugally. It’s actually quite fun – here’s how we do it.We’re not allowed to spend any money on anything, no matter what. In other words, we can’t make a run to the store to buy food, we can’t spend money on any sort of entertainment, and so on. Since we often do our grocery shopping on Saturdays, on a “money-free” weekend, we delay it to Monday or Tuesday.We can use our utilities, but no extra expenses on these utilities.

No renting movies on cable, no text messages that aren’t already covered by our cell phone plan, and so on. By Scott Meyer on 10/14/14 You have an idea worth spreading.

The challenge is convincing others they should care. An Idea Worth Spreading The well-known TED conference and corresponding TED talk videos are based on the slogan “ideas worth spreading.” Thought leaders in a variety of industries share their big ideas in 5 to 15 minutes talks that are then shared online. Last weekend, I co-hosted TEDxBrookings for over 360 attendees.

After months of prepping, working with speakers and finally seeing the results, I came to one clear conclusion: everyone has an idea worth spreading, but not everyone can articulate why that idea matters to others. At our event we heard some big ideas such as: How to fight EbolaHow to map community resourcesHow to teach critical thinking These talks were interesting and insightful. Best free courses & lectures | The Do It Yourself Scholar. Updated June 29, 2012 Not every teacher is a great teacher. Not every course is a great course. So, this list is my effort to help you separate the winners from the losers. This list of the best academic podcasts and webcasts is a work-in-progress. For a description of my criteria for choosing a course or lecture for this list, click here. A warning: The internet is a changeable place and universities can change their websites without warning. Anthropology Introduction to Biological Anthropology (iTunes), Terrence Deacon, UC Berkeley Deacon’s class is a fascinating mix of biology, genetics, animal ethology and anthropology, as he works his way from single-celled organisms up to human physiology and the evolution of culture.

Prehistory and the Birth of Civilization (audio), Tara Carter, UCSD Carter relates the story of hominid evolution and the birth of social organization with infectious enthusiasm.
